conus medullaris

noun conus med·ul·lar·is \-ˌmed-əl-ˈer-əs, -ˌmej-ə-ˈler-\

Medical Definition of CONUS MEDULLARIS

:  a tapering lower part of the spinal cord at the level of the first lumbar segment
